前言:
當前項目需要用到選擇文件的窗口,主要是爲了方便自己的使用,在這裏做一下筆記,如果其他人有需要,也歡迎使用。
文件選擇窗口如圖:
EasyGui模塊:
我本來是想用Tinker來寫圖形界面的,但是向身邊的人請教之後,覺得還是調用EasyGui模塊來進行編寫比較方便,關於EasyGui模塊的使用,未來我會陸續地做一些筆記。
首先,我們要加載EasyGui模塊,這不是Python自帶的模塊,這裏推薦使用pip進行加載。
輸入指令:pip install easygui
如果覺得下載速度慢,建議使用國內鏡像進行下載。
代碼:
import easygui as g # 導入EasyGui模塊
# fileopenbox()函數的返回值是你選擇的那個文件的具體路徑
str1 = g.fileopenbox('open file', 'C:/User/Administrator/Desktop/__pycache__')
# msgbox()是測試用的,可以不用寫
g.msgbox(str1)
如果寫了msgbox()函數,在你關掉上圖窗口後,會跳出一個窗口把你選擇的文件路徑打印出來。
如圖: